The power of the script extender is that it can read , Template , and String IDs directly from the game files, whereas the basic console cannot.
: For modders, the Divinity Engine 2 tool allows you to browse the Root Template panel. Every object (weapon, chair, potion) is listed with its unique ID. Always use if playing Definitive Edition

How to Use Item IDs in DOS2
: If you have the Norbyte Script Extender installed, you can print the GUID of any equipped item to the console using the command: print(Ext.GetItem(_C():GetItemBySlot("Weapon")).MyGuid) .
